Management Commentary

During the accompanying public earnings call, TJX leadership focused exclusively on core operational updates for the Q1 2026 period. Management highlighted ongoing investments in inventory flexibility, noting that the firm’s network of global sourcing partners has allowed it to curate a diverse assortment of apparel, home goods, beauty, and accessory products at accessible price points aligned with current shopper preferences. Leadership also noted that in-store foot traffic patterns across TJX’s brand portfolio, which includes T.J. Maxx, Marshalls, and HomeGoods, were consistent with broader industry retail traffic trends observed during the quarter. Cost control initiatives, including optimized supply chain routing and targeted reductions in non-core corporate overhead, were cited as key operational priorities during the period. Forward Guidance

TJX management shared tentative forward-looking perspective during the call, emphasizing that ongoing macroeconomic uncertainty could impact operating results in upcoming months. Key potential risks cited include fluctuating consumer discretionary spending power, variable input costs for merchandise, and possible supply chain disruptions that may affect inventory availability. Leadership noted that the company will continue to prioritize its core value proposition of offering high-quality, branded goods at prices below full-price retail competitors, a strategy that has historically performed well across varying economic environments. The company did not share specific quantitative guidance metrics at this time, citing continued market volatility that makes precise forecasting challenging. Analysts estimate that TJX may continue to pursue incremental store expansion in underpenetrated domestic and international markets, as well as investments in omnichannel capabilities to support hybrid shopping preferences, based on recent strategic updates shared by the firm. Market Reaction

Following the Q1 2026 earnings release, trading in TJX shares saw normal trading activity in the first subsequent sessions, with price movements falling within typical post-earnings volatility ranges for the stock, according to market data. The absence of official revenue figures in the initial release has led to moderate uncertainty among some market participants, with many waiting for the company’s upcoming full regulatory filing to access more detailed top-line and segment performance data. Analysts covering the firm have noted that the reported EPS figure, paired with management’s commentary on cost control progress, could signal that recent operational efficiency efforts are delivering tentative positive results, though additional performance data will be needed to confirm long-term trends. Market observers have also highlighted that TJX’s value positioning may make it relatively well positioned to capture share from full-price peers if consumer discretionary spending tightens in upcoming months, though no definitive conclusions can be drawn at this time.
